Who Needs Level III Lymph Node Dissection in Carcinoma Breast-Study from a Tertiary Care Center

Summary
Predictors for axillary lymph node metastasis in breast cancer were identified. Complete axillary lymph node dissection is recommended for patients with tumors larger than 5 cm or gross axillary disease.

Background:
- Breast cancer is the most common cancer in Indian females, often presenting at a late stage.
- Modified radical mastectomy (MRM) is a common treatment, but predictors for extensive lymph node dissection are needed.
Purpose of the Study:
- To identify predictors of level III axillary lymph node metastasis in breast cancer.
- To determine which patients require complete axillary lymph node dissection (ALND).
Main Methods:
- Retrospective study of 146 patients undergoing MRM or breast-conserving surgery (BCS) with ALND.
- Analysis of demographic data, lymph node status (levels I+II), and pathological features.
- Evaluation of factors associated with level III lymph node positivity.
Main Results:
- Level III lymph node metastasis was found in 6% of patients.
- Positivity was associated with older age (median 48.5 years), pathological stage II, and presence of perinodal spread (PNS) and lymphovascular invasion (LVI).
- Level III involvement correlated with >4 positive lymph nodes in levels I+II and pT3 stage or higher.
Conclusions:
- Level III lymph node involvement is rare in early-stage breast cancer but linked to advanced disease indicators.
- Complete ALND is recommended for patients with tumors >5 cm or gross axillary disease.
- These findings aid in tailoring surgical management for breast cancer patients.
